Description
Physochlaina physaloides is a perennial herb belonging to the Solanaceae family. Native to the regions of East Asia, including parts of Russia, Mongolia, and China, this plant is primarily recognized for its pharmacological potential. It is categorized as a specialized medicinal crop, valued for its content of tropane alkaloids, which are essential for various medical applications.
The plant exhibits a robust structure, characterized by a well-developed rhizome and stems that typically reach a height of 20 to 60 centimeters. Its foliage is alternate, and it produces attractive funnel-shaped flowers in shades of purple or violet. A key botanical feature is its fruiting calyx, which becomes inflated and persistent, enclosing the seed capsule and bearing a striking resemblance to the genus Physalis.
From an agricultural perspective, Physochlaina physaloides thrives in well-drained, moderately fertile soils with a neutral pH. It is adapted to temperate climates, showing significant cold tolerance, which makes it suitable for cultivation in northern latitudes. However, it requires sufficient sunlight and is highly sensitive to waterlogged conditions, which can lead to rapid root degradation.
The agrotechnical management of the crop involves proper soil preparation, including the application of organic amendments to boost initial growth. Weeding and maintaining optimal soil structure are vital during the early vegetative stage. As a medicinal crop, the timing of the harvest is critical; the concentration of active alkaloids peaks during the flowering period, requiring precise timing to ensure the highest quality of raw material.
In terms of agricultural protection, this crop is subject to common challenges faced by Solanaceae plants. These include potential infestations by beetle species and aphids, which require monitoring to prevent damage to the leaves. Furthermore, soil-borne fungal pathogens pose a threat if drainage is not properly maintained. The cultivation is mostly found in specialized nurseries that focus on the sustainable production of pharmacological plant species.
